On July 24, Xiaomi held a global launch event in Madrid, Spain to launch its Xiaomi Mi A2 and Xiaomi Mi A2 Lite, the successors to previous year’s lineup of Xiaomi Mi A1. Although the entry-level Xiaomi Mi A2 Lite will not be released in India, Xiaomi Mi A2 will be formally launched tomorrow, August 8, in India. But guess what? It was recently spotted as an Amazon Exclusive product on Amazon a day ahead of its launch in India.

Talking about the launch of Xiaomi Mi A2 launch in India, its 64GB + 4GB RAM variant has been seen on Amazon at Rs. 17,499. The entry-level 32GB + 4GB RAM variant will not be launched in India while the top variant with 128GB + 6GB RAM configuration is highly unlikely to appear in Indian stores as well. The Android One enabled Xiaomi Mi A2 will be available on Amazon as well as Mi.com starting tomorrow on its formal launch in India as well as other markets around the globe.

Xiaomi did a great job with the upcoming Xiaomi Mi A2 lineup as it upgraded it a lot from its predecessor Mi A1 and it has features comparable to the premium segment Xiaomi Redmi Note 5 Pro with a difference of just two to three thousand INR which is quite impressive. The Mi A2 brings along a massive 5.99” FHD+ IPS LCD 1080 x 2160 display with an aspect ratio of 18:9 aspect. The display is covered with Corning Gorilla Glass 5 known to withstand multiple drops from a height of 1.0 meter.

The smartphone hosts a Qualcomm Snapdragon 660 octa-core clocked at 2.2 GHz processor coupled with Adreno 512 GPU which is a considerable boost over the last year’ Mi A1. The Indian version of Xiaomi Mi A2 is a 64GB + 4GB RAM variant with no microSD card which means, users will have to make arrangements beforehand as no further expansion is possible.

The camera department has received an impeccable boost with 12+20MP rear dual-camera setup with AI capabilities that takes stunning photos as well as videos at 4K@30fps and has a gyro-EIS with an aperture of f/1.8+f/1.8 coupled with 1.25µm and 1.0µm pixel size capable of shooting brightly-lit and picture-perfect photos even in the low light conditions. The front snapper has a 20MP sensor with superpixel and an aperture of f/2.2 that can take full HD videos at 30fps.

What’s more exciting is that Xiaomi Mi A2 runs on Android 8.1 Oreo with Android One program which means, it will be among the first devices to receive Android 9 Pie once Google starts rolling out the update for other smartphones apart from its Google Pixel, Essential Phones, and those signed up for Android Beta program.
